The Steele County Free Fair
in August is Minnesota's largest county fair. A county fair represents America at its best - and great entertainment for all ages! The midway includes over 30 rides and is one of the cleanest in the country. As well as the normal agricultural and 4-H exhibits, you will enjoy the daily parades, grandstand and stage entertainment, 500 commercial exhibits and 90 food concessions.

Throughout the year the Owatonna area enjoys festivals such as Straight River Days, MainStreet Cork & Bottle Wine and Microbrew Tasting, the renowned Festival of the Arts in Central Park, the Historical Society Extravaganza at the Village of Yesteryear, Culturfest, Harvest Fest, and Christmas in the Village. The Community Stage in Central Park is the site of weekly outdoor summer concerts and other forms of entertainment throughout the year.
Because many residents love music and the arts, the community has a vibrant, active arts community. The Owatonna Arts Center displays the work of many local and national artists in its main gallery and performing arts hall. The Little Theater of Owatonna (LTO) puts on several productions each year, from dramas to comedies and musicals.
